Dismounting and mounting the front wheel (400/640 LC4-E)

To remove the front wheel, jack the motorcycle up on its frame so that the
front wheel no longer touches the ground.
Loosen both clamp screws

2

on the left fork leg. Then loosen the collar

nuts

1

before loosening the clamp screws

2

on the right fork leg.

Hold the front wheel and withdraw the wheel spindle

3

.

Note: The wheel spindle can be withdrawn more easily by turning it mode-
rately with a 6 mm ALLAN/IMBUS key while pulling.
Remove front wheel carefully from the fork and take the speedometer drive

4

off the hub.

Prior to mounting the front wheel, clean and grease sealing ring

5

and run-

ning surface

6

at the speedometer drive.

To mount the front wheel, lift it into the fork. Insert speedometer drive into
the hub. Make sure that the driving tabs

7

engage with the slots of the

drive.
Position front wheel and speedometer drive, and mount wheel spindle.

The speedometer shaft must be placed as running along the outsideof the
fork guard and pass the triple clamp in front between fender and fork leg.
Screw on the collar nuts

1

without tightening them. Make sure that the

speedometer drive runs upwards and parallel to the fork leg (see below).
Tighten the clamp screws

2

on the right fork leg so as to prevent the wheel

spindle from twisting, and then tighten the collar nuts with 40 Nm.
Loosen the clamp screws on the right fork leg. Take the motorcycle down
from its stand. Press the front wheel brakes and push down on the fork a
few times vigorously so that the fork legs come into alignment.
Only after this has been accomplished, tighten the clamp screws on both
fork legs with 10 Nm(7 ft. lbs).

Dismounting and mounting the front wheel (Supermoto)

The front wheel of the Supermoto is essentially removed in the same man-
ner as the front wheel of the LC4-E. However, the brake caliper has first to
be removed. To remove the front brake caliper, remove both screws

8

and

pull the caliper backwards from the brake disc.

After mounting the front wheel, slide the brake caliper to the brake disc.
Remove the grease from the threads of both screws

8

and apply Loctite

243. Tighten the screws with 25 Nm(19 ft. lbs).
